Since 1988 it has more than doubled the S&P 500 with an average gain of +23.75% per year. These returns cover a period from January 1, 1988 through July 7, 2025. Zacks Rank stock-rating system returns are computed monthly based on the beginning of the month and end of the month Zacks Rank stock prices plus any dividends received during that particular month. A simple, equally-weighted average return of all Zacks Rank stocks is calculated to determine the monthly return. The monthly returns are then compounded to arrive at the annual return. Only Zacks Rank stocks included in Zacks hypothetical portfolios at the beginning of each month are included in the return calculations. Zacks Ranks stocks can, and often do, change throughout the month. Certain Zacks Rank stocks for which no month-end price was available, pricing information was not collected, or for certain other reasons have been excluded from these return calculations. Water supply and wastewater service provider American Water Works Company was founded in 1886. The company provides essential water services to over 15 million customers in 47 states, the District of Columbia and Ontario, Canada. It has employee strength of 6,800. The company also intermittently acquires small water service providers to expand its customer base. In 2018, the company added 14,000 water and wastewater customers through acquisitions.
